MariaDB:无法启动备忘录
[现象] 这种情况
GarelaCluster的第二个节点及其后续节点无法启动。
由于显示”ERROR”太过迅速,所以预计是在事前确认的检查阶段就发生了错误。
[原因] –
-
- ログディレクトリを作ってませんでした(;・∀・)
-
- 1台目だけログディレクトリ作っており、2,3台目はログディレクトリ作り忘れていた
- 2,3台目だけ起動しないのでクラスタ特有の現象と勘違いしてました
启动第一台!
[root@db-01 ~]# /etc/init.d/mysql start --wsrep-new-cluster
Starting MySQL.. SUCCESS!
第二台开始运转!
[root@db-02 ~]# /etc/init.d/mysql start
Starting MySQL. ERROR!
为什么呀
在这种情况下,首先需要检查一下日志…等等,我没创建日志目录…。
[root@db-02 ~]# mkdir /var/lib/mysql/log
[root@db-02 ~]# chown -R mysql. /var/lib/mysql/log
[root@db-02 ~]# ln -s /var/lib/mysql/log /var/log/mysql
重新调整心态
[root@db-02 ~]# service mysql start
Starting MySQL....SST in progress, setting sleep higher. SUCCESS!
[root@db-02 ~]# ll /var/lib/mysql/log
合計 60
-rw-rw---- 1 mysql mysql 351 6月 5 18:03 2015 mysql-bin.000008
-rw-rw---- 1 mysql mysql 312 6月 5 18:03 2015 mysql-bin.000009
-rw-rw---- 1 mysql mysql 72 6月 5 18:03 2015 mysql-bin.index
-rw-r----- 1 mysql root 41958 6月 5 18:03 2015 mysql-error.log
-rw-rw---- 1 mysql mysql 1536 6月 5 18:03 2015 mysql-slow.log
(⺣◡⺣)♡歐耶